QUOTE(AVFAN @ Aug 16 2016, 06:32 PM)
Hdp used to be a great app but lately, it has been rejected by the security feature of some devices, supposedly becos it hijacks the device user interface. Still, i have it have it working good on one device but not another.

Hdp comes in two versions. The one u mentioned has a blue logo, is the main one, china channels only, rejected by some devices.

There is a variant, yellow logo. This one is unstable, has china and many intl channels, test channels. Changes frequently, sometimes all work, sometimes none work.

Due to these issues, i suggest u go for other china apps like tvplus2.0. If your seller cant help u,  u can google shafa.com. hope u read chinese.
Note all these apps like hdp and tvplus2.0 work on all androids, boxes or tablets or phones.
*
My seller actually already installed tv plus 2.0 for me. And i find this app very good. Channels are clear. So since TV plus 2.0 is better than hdp, i wont bother to go install hdp. Thanks for the comparison info.

QUOTE(AVFAN @ Aug 17 2016, 02:52 PM)
3rd party launchers incl nova and apex are free, makes it look like a pc desktop.

Or u can keep the default himedia launcher, use the fast key option which i quite sure is in q10pro.

Say, u programmed 1 as kodi.

When the launcher comes on, just press 1 on the remote, u get to kodi direct.

Just one keystroke.
*
How to program fast key? In the himedia booklet didn't mention about this function. Just ordered the MX3 air mouse, should come this week.

Bought a Himedia Q10 pro from the PJ digital mall seller CCS221 late 2016. Then realized the android TV box stopped working sometime early 2017, just slightly over a year of very light usage. When i try to turn on, only the white ring led is on, but cannot boot into the machine. Brought it back to the shop, they said will send it back to china. Sadly, since it's just like a couple of months over the 1 year period, no more warranty. Was told motherboard error, and the cost of fixing it is the same cost of buying a new one. Lesson learnt, himedia product are not durable and maybe avoid buying the higher end units. If it's the cheaper unit, then rosak also minimal lost. The Q10 pro cost me like RM 680 and just total lost right after one year.
